Abstract

Free radicals are a form of reactive oxygen compounds, compounds that have unpaired electrons. Free radicals are independent atoms, molecules or compounds that have unpaired electrons, and therefore are highly reactive and unstable. Antioxidants are compounds that can slow down the oxidation process of free radicals. Ficus is a species that is rich in polyphenolic compounds, such as flavonoids which are strong antioxidants which can help in the prevention and treatment of various diseases caused by oxidative stress. The purpose of this study was to determine the value of antioxidant activity in the ethyl acetate fraction of kebo rubber leaves (Ficus elastica) using the DPPH (2,2-Diphenyl-1-Picrylhydrazil) free radical scavenging method based on the IC50 value. Based on the research results, it was found that the ethyl acetate fraction of kebo rubber leaves (Ficus elastica) contained flavonoids, phenolics, tannins and saponins and had antioxidant activity with an IC50 value of 70.74 µg/mL and included in the strong category
